This concert I taped with an old AIWA walkman and an extra stereo-microphone (I can't remember what exact equipment I used those days), but what I do remember that it was my first concert I taped with that equipment. (..and that there was another guy standing diredctly beneath me also taping. A long time friend of mine since then!!)(..and he's still banned up here!!)

The sound quality is very good. This is a real and typical open air-recording with many people around my microphone talking and shouting (specially on these loud numbers like "Birds").
I recorded it in the middle of the audience about 25 meters from the stage on the left side.

It was hot, the area was filled up with about 50.000 people. I partly taped the MSG and Jethro Tull in complete, both can be found up here. I also taped King Crimson, they played a great gig, the best gig that afternoon - and I am a Neil Young-supporter and have nothing to do with that band called "King Crimson". I lost the tape of "King Crimson" over the years - have no idea where it is. But -as it is not allowed to seed them here it is not as tragic (for me).

This was my very first ever Neil Young in concert-experience in a long row. ..and for me it started with the worst. I saw him so many times afterwards, but this here wasn't a real good start. As I listened to it after many years I thought: oh, great start, but after half that concert it's getting boring: so many bad songs, for example "Like an Inca" is way too
long - played here that evening with that band. I would love to hear it with the Horse, could be there for 60 minutes, but not that version you will listen to here. And the Hurricane is just a quick played simple Hurricane played for the about 50.000 people on the field. Anyway, as this is from my master. it's worth a download and put it in your collection.

I obtained this show from Rustie Scott. Our first meeting was at a Rustfest before the Neil Young Greendale tour stop in Columbus OH in 2003. Scott and I had attended the Cleveland show in 1974, though we weren't there together. He had informed me that he taped the show and as soon as he had it remastered and transfered to cd, that he would provide me with a copy. Up until now, the only recording of this show that I knew existed was provided to me by Rustie Joe Ray in Alaska (not Wasilla!). Joe Ray sent me tapes of the show. It was from my first live Neil show and it sounded great!
As a bonus, Disc 3 includes The Band's set. They performed immediately before CSNY. Due to illness(?), Richard Manuel was unable to play. 
Bill Graham announces that as well as the members of The Band.

Remastered notes:
It needed some level balancing, and some glitch removal (by monoizing very short segments) and I re-edited some tracks to eliminate a few gaps and overlap, and to make for a better distribution of the 3 discs so all would be less than 74 min. each. with no fadeins or fadeouts 
or abrupt starts or ends to discs.  I have not rearranged any of the sequence, including the placement of the Band set. I did not find alot of glitches, only in a few of the tracks, but removed every one I could find, and if any remain now they would not be loud ones, I don't think any remain at all. the ones I removed were louder than any part of the track was, so I think many will find this a welcome  improvement. the result of this is.
